~The Very Young Cincinnati Reds~



Like most Reds fans going into 2009 I am looking for a season of competitive post season baseball that will entertain me and put me on the edge of my seat. But in recent years there have been ups and downs during the season ending with watching other teams play for the ultimate prize.

The reds however have took an different approach since then end of last year and into this year. They have traded away the faces and names of the Reds high income plan from the Carl Linder era. Griffey and Dunn are gone, the two highest paid roster members and also very old members of the team Hatteburg, Friel, etc. This trend of signing young talent is going to lead to more small ball. Which i think the reds have needed for a while. The days of hit three homers and winning are over, as they have been for about 3-4 years now. You need to be playing small ball to win in October to advance to the post season. Teams have batting lineups that have no weaknesses. The homer run hitters are nice like Dunn, but when they aren't hitting they are striking out at record levels. Strikeouts are one way into the record books but not if you want a pennant. they also have beefed up and focused a lot on their bullpen during this offseason.

Look for a new type of baseball when you go to reds games this year i think it should be very exciting.
